An oak domed cellarette that converts to a bar sold for $400, a magazine stand for $650 and an 11-by-34-inch cabinet for $900. ![]() During the past few years, some of its small furniture pieces have been sold at East Coast auctions. ![]() Its designs were inspired by the Arts and Crafts movement of that period. The Lakeside Craft Shops worked in Sheboygan from about 1900 to 1920. A Your smoker’s stand doubles as a game table when the top is opened.
